On Tuesday, a couple was washed away while crossing a bridge on a bike above Gadi river at Panvel. The incident took place at Umroli village along Matheran road, around 15 kilometers from Panvel city around 7.30 am. As the couple was crossing the bridge, the water level of the river increased all of a sudden and the strong current washed away the couple with the bike,” said a police officer from Panvel taluka police station. The Supreme Court on Tuesday refused to give relief to P Rajagopal, founder of restaurant chain Saravana Bhavan, who had sought more time to surrender citing medical grounds. Rajagopal was convicted and sentenced to life term for the murder of his employee. Justice NV Ramana rejected the extension of deadline and said he must surrender immediately. Rajagopal was out on bail granted to him in 2009 on health grounds and was directed by the court to surrender by July 7. (ARUN SANKAR / AFP File)

Former chief minister Siddaramaiah, KPCC President Dinesh Gundurao, AICC General Secretary KC Venugopal and other leaders during a meeting of the Congress legislators at Vidhana Soudha. “According to us these are anti-party activities and they (rebels) have colluded with the BJP. These people are trapped. Even now I request them to come back, withdraw their resignations. The party has taken a decision requesting their disqualification,” Siddaramaiah said. On Tuesday, the Delhi High Court sought to know the central government’s stand on a plea by former Jet Airways chairman Naresh Goyal seeking quashing of a lookout circular against him. Justice Suresh Kait refused to grant any interim relief to Goyal while posting the matter for August 23 for further hearing. (Danish Siddiqui / REUTERS File)

The Central Bureau of Investigation (CBI) is conducting searches at 110 places across 19 states in its probe on cases of corruption and criminal misconduct. “In a nationwide action, CBI is today conducting searches at around 110 places in 19 States/Union Territories. CBI has registered around 30 separate cases relating to corruption, criminal misconduct and arms smuggling etc,” said a CBI official. (PTI File)
